Description
Begin your day with a convenient pickup from your hotel in Trujillo. Head north to your first stop, the Huaca Esmeralda, a small but significant site from the Chimú Empire.
Next, visit the Huaca Arco Iris, also known as Huaca Dragón, named for its intricate friezes. Continue to the Chan Chan Site Museum, where you can see original artifacts from the Chimú Empire.
Enter the Chan Chan Citadel for a comprehensive tour of this ancient city. Enjoy some free time in Huanchaco for lunch (not included).
In the afternoon, visit the Huacas de Moche Site Museum, home to original Moche artifacts, ceramics, and textiles. Finally, explore the Huacas del Sol y de la Luna Archaeological Complex, a religious temple of the Moche civilization. Return to Trujillo in the evening.
